We wanted to post an update on what has been going on over the past few weeks! We have begun working with a social worker out of Clarksville. We have mounds of paperwork that we need to complete for our home study. That paperwork includes 5 personal references, 35 questions to be completed together, 20 questions to be completed individually, medical examinations, criminal background checks, home safety checklist, copies of birth certificates/ marriage license/ social security cards/ proof of income, and fingerprinting. Right now, all of our references have been sent in and we have also completed all of our questions. We have appointments with a physician next week to complete our medical exams. Also, we have bought another smoke alarm, fire extinguisher, carbon monoxide detector, plug covers, and we have moved our medications to higher shelving. We have also turned in our passports and requested our birth certificates and we have completed 3 out of 10 hours of adoption training through our agency. Whew!
